Introduction to Business Automation
In an increasingly competitive marketplace, organizations are consistently seeking ways to enhance their operational efficiency. Business automation refers to the use of technology to perform tasks with minimal human intervention, allowing companies to streamline their operations and focus on their core competencies. By integrating automation tools, businesses can improve productivity, reduce errors, and enhance overall performance.

Types of Business Automation Tools
Various business automation tools are available to assist organizations in streamlining their operations. Common categories include:
- Customer Relationship Management (CRM) Systems: These tools help businesses manage customer interactions, track leads, and analyze performance metrics, improving sales and customer service.
-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) Software: ERP systems integrate core business processes such as finance, HR, and supply chain, providing a comprehensive view of operations and enhancing decision-making.
- Marketing Automation Tools: These tools allow businesses to automate marketing campaigns, segment customer data, and analyze marketing effectiveness, leading to more targeted strategies.
- Project Management Software: By automating task assignments, tracking progress, and facilitating collaboration, these tools streamline project workflows and improve team coordination.

Challenges of Automation
Despite its advantages, implementing business automation tools may present certain challenges:
- Initial Costs: The upfront investment required for automation technologies can be significant, which may deter some organizations.
- Change Management: Transitioning to automated processes requires careful management of changes to ensure employee buy-in and adaptation.
- Dependency on Technology: Over-reliance on automated systems can lead to vulnerabilities, particularly if technology fails or malfunctions.
